| 1 | | AN ACT concerning education.
|
| 2 | | Be it enacted by the People of the State of Illinois,
|
| 3 | | represented in the General Assembly:
|
| 4 | | Section 5. The Illinois Articulation Initiative Act is |
| 5 | | amended by changing Sections 15, 20, and 25 as follows: |
| 6 | | (110 ILCS 152/15)
|
| 7 | | Sec. 15. Participation. All public institutions shall |
| 8 | | participate in the Illinois Articulation Initiative through |
| 9 | | submission and review of their courses for statewide transfer. |
| 10 | | All public institutions shall maintain a complete Illinois |
| 11 | | Articulation Initiative General Education Core Curriculum |
| 12 | | package, and all public institutions shall submit and maintain |
| 13 | | up to 4 core courses in each of the an Illinois Articulation |
| 14 | | Initiative majors major, provided the public institution has |
| 15 | | equivalent majors and courses. All public institutions shall |
| 16 | | provide faculty, as appointed by the Board of Higher Education |
| 17 | | for public universities and the Illinois Community College |
| 18 | | Board for public community colleges, to serve on panels in the |
| 19 | | review of courses.

| 21 | | (110 ILCS 152/20)
|
| 22 | | Sec. 20. Course transferability.

| 1 | | (a) All courses approved for Illinois Articulation |
| 2 | | Initiative General Education codes must be transferable as a |
| 3 | | part of the General Education Core Curriculum package, |
| 4 | | consistent with the specific requirements of the package. |
| 5 | | Illinois Articulation Initiative General Education courses |
| 6 | | taken during the public health emergency declared by |
| 7 | | proclamation of the Governor due to the COVID-19 pandemic |
| 8 | | during calendar year 2020 must be transferable for students |
| 9 | | receiving a grade of "pass", "credit", or "satisfactory" and |
| 10 | | shall fulfill the prerequisite requirements for advanced |
| 11 | | courses. |
| 12 | | (a-5) All public institutions' institutions shall |
| 13 | | determine if Illinois Articulation Initiative major courses |
| 14 | | must be transferable as are direct course equivalents or are |
| 15 | | elective credit toward the requirements of the major. If the |
| 16 | | receiving institution does not offer the course or does not |
| 17 | | offer it at the lower-division level, the student shall |
| 18 | | receive elective lower-division major credit toward the |
| 19 | | requirements of the major for the course and may be required to |
| 20 | | take the course at the upper-division level. |
| 21 | | (b) Students receiving the full General Education Core |
| 22 | | Curriculum package must not be required to take additional |
| 23 | | lower-division general education courses.

| 1 | | Sec. 25. Board of Higher Education and the Illinois |
| 2 | | Community College Board duties.
|
| 3 | | (a) The Board of Higher Education and the Illinois |
| 4 | | Community College Board shall co-manage the implementation, |
| 5 | | oversight, and evaluation of the Illinois Articulation |
| 6 | | Initiative, including determining when panels must be |
| 7 | | discontinued or convened and the specific requirements of the |
| 8 | | General Education Core Curriculum. Panels must be convened |
| 9 | | across the fields of General Education, Communications, |
| 10 | | Humanities and Fine Arts, Life Sciences, Physical Sciences, |
| 11 | | Social and Behavioral Sciences, Mathematics, Elementary and |
| 12 | | Secondary Education, and other fields as determined by the |
| 13 | | Board of Higher Education and the Illinois Community College |
| 14 | | Board. |
| 15 | | (b) The Board of Higher Education and the Illinois |
| 16 | | Community College Board shall provide a joint report on an |
| 17 | | annual basis to the General Assembly, the Governor, and the |
| 18 | | Illinois P-20 Council on the status of the Illinois |
| 19 | | Articulation Initiative and the implementation of this Act.
